Married at First Sight is facing a storm of Ofcom complaints with viewers outraged over what they saw as bullying during the show.

Channel 4 has been flooded with 341 Ofcom complaints following scenes aired on November 13 that many watchers have deemed as examples of bullying.

The bone of contention for fans was the treatment of Hannah and Adam by brides Holly and Polly, which occurred during the show's first reunion episode, leading viewers to question both the cast members' actions and the lacklusture response from the experts.

Further discontent brewed after 187 complaints were lodged in response to the second part of the reunion on November 14. Once again Holly and Polly's interactions with Hannah were at the heart of the public indignation, including accusations that the resident experts did not properly intervene.
